Azure vFTD NAT rule

amitspanchal
Level 1
Level 1

We have deployed a vFTD on the Azure environment. The configuration of the firewall is as follows.

inside interface ip : 10.2.2.4/24

outside interface ip : 10.2.1.4/24

internal server ip : 10.0.0.6

Also the firewall is able to ping to the server from its inside interface.

Now we want to configure the server to be accessible from the internet. So we have created a NAT rule for it.

TCP PAT from inside:10.0.0.6 8443-8443 to outside:10.2.1.4 8443-8443

And also created a Access rule to allow connections from outside towards this server. But still we are unable to access the server from outside.
